Author Stephen King’S The boogeyman the film adaptation has been in the works for several years now. Production started a year ago and it was all set to move forward with a Hulu streaming release, but now we know that the Rob Wild the direct feature film adaptation will be directed in theaters instead. Similar to Paramount’s Smile, and the genre’s burgeoning box office, a test screening prompted 20th executives to turn the theatrical release around.

The film is the protagonist Chris Messina, Sofia Thatcher, Marine Ireland And David Dastmalchian. The boogeyman comes from a story in King’s 1978 book Night shift. The film centers on a teenage girl and her younger sister who mourn the death of their mother. A black man from the other side enters their lives after their psychologist dad has a meeting with a patient in their home.

The boogeyman will be released in theaters on June 2, 2023.
